****Bob Dylan-The Bootleg Series Volume 10: Another Self- Portrait
****
****
****Highlights include Dylan's cover of Eric Andersen's 'Thirsty Boots'. 'Spanish Is The Loving Tongue' , 'Only a Hobo', and the alternate take of 'I Threw It All Away'... The ultimate highlight for me is the exquisite 'Pretty Saro', which features a Dylan vocal you wouldn't believe if you hadn't heard it with your own ears...
****Recommended especially for anyone who thought Dylan never could sing worth a damn...
